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Newton-le-Willows to Bricket Wood start from as little as £34.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Newton-le-Willows to Bricket Wood start from £79.80 one way, or £114.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Newton-le-Willows to Bricket Wood are available for £173.90 one way, or £347.80 return

Everything you need to know about Newton-le-Willows Station

An Introduction to Newton-le-Willows Train Station

Situated in Merseyside, England, Newton-le-Willows train station offers a convenient hub for travelers wishing to explore both local and national destinations. Whether you're a commuter or a tourist, the station provides a gateway to many alluring places worth visiting. Known for its strategic location between key cities, it has become a favored choice for those looking to access efficient rail services across the UK.

Facilities and Amenities

At Newton-le-Willows train station, you will find a ticket office that operates extensive hours, opening as early as 6 a.m. and closing just before midnight. There are also user-friendly ticket machines that accommodate both cash and card payments, ensuring a smooth ticket purchasing experience. The station caters to the needs of all travelers with smartcard validators and an induction loop.

For those needing assistance, staff help is available, and customer help points are strategically placed around the station. Though there is no luggage storage option, CCTV cameras are present for enhanced security. Accessibility features include step-free access throughout the station, a scooter-friendly environment, and ramps for train access. However, facilities such as waiting rooms and seating areas are not available. Additionally, there are 32 dedicated accessible parking spaces within the 400-space car park operated by Merseytravel, offering free parking.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

Conveniently, the station is linked with various transportation modes. There's a handy bus interchange outside the station's booking office on Alfred Street for those needing to catch a rail replacement service or general bus services. For a more personalized trip, taxis can be booked online at Cab4You. Although bicycle hire is not offered, the facilities are supportive of cycling enthusiasts, providing 24 sheltered bike storage spaces equipped with CCTV surveillance.

Everything you need to know about Bricket Wood Station

Exploring Bricket Wood Train Station

Nestled in the serene Hertfordshire countryside, Bricket Wood train station is a gateway to relaxing journeys and bustling destinations. Whether you're a seasoned commuter or a curious explorer, understanding the amenities and services offered at this quaint station can enhance your travel experiences. Let's dive into what makes Bricket Wood a unique stop on your itinerary.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Bricket Wood station offers a straightforward and accessible experience for travelers. While there's no ticket office or machines available onsite, you can purchase tickets online in advance. An induction loop is present to assist those with hearing impairments and step-free access across all areas of the station ensures convenience for all passengers. Despite the absence of wa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, there's outdoor seating to relax while waiting for your train. For those traveling with bicycles, there are 12 bicycle stands available on the platform, although they are not sheltered.

Customer Service and Accessibility

Customer assistance at Bricket Wood is facilitated through help points rather than personnel on-site, and there's no CCTV coverage or luggage storage. However, if assistance is needed, passengers are encouraged to reach out to the helpline for guidance and support. While there are no toilets or baby-changing facilities, the platform and train access ramps comply with accessibility standards, ensuring comfort for all visitors.

Transport Connections

The station’s connectivity is bolstered by convenient rail replacement services; these operate from bus stops outside the station car park entrance. Moreover, substantial information is available for planning onward journeys with buses, taxis, or other essential transport links. For those connecting to flights, changing at Watford Junction allows links to Gatwick and Heathrow, giving travelers headed further afield superb access.
